We've proven over the last couple of weeks how the internet loathes the heck out of Amber Heard and fans are truly hell-bent on derailing her Hollywood career once and for all. Their first step is taking action in an attempt to have her removed from Aquaman 2. We reported last week that an ongoing Change.Org petition which demands Warner Bros. to fire her from the upcoming DC project has passed 1.5 million signatures and the numbers continue to blow up by the day.

expand image
Credit: Warner Bros. Pictures

As of writing, the petition which was created last November 16 has already reached over 1,639,000 signatures and it's safe to assume that it'll eventually approach the 2 million mark in record time. It won't be long before the creators of the said petition fulfill their target number but the real question is, will it have an effect on Amber's involvement in Aquaman 2 or any other project she's eyeing to become a part of?
